Essential Cat Items : Coat Tools You Must Have
Keeping your feline companion looking and feeling wonderful requires more than just some simple brushes . A basic grooming kit should include a pin brush to eliminate loose fur, a fine-toothed comb to smooth knots, and claw clippers to keep those pointed nails under check. For fluffy breeds, consider adding pet deshedding device and possibly even cat shampoo for occasional cleansing. Don't forget a soft cloth for wiping after grooming!

Cat Grooming Tool Comparison: Locating the Optimal for Your Feline
Choosing the right brush for your kitty can be a challenge, with so many choices available. Several styles of brushes, like slicker brushes, each present unique advantages. Slicker brushes are excellent for extracting loose fur, while deshedding rakes are designed to tackle undercoat shedding. Rubber brushes are soothing and good for cats with delicate fur.
